Professional henna idHair Botany is a natural coloring powder of plant origin. It contains no chemical impurities.
Products from the Botany collection are created on the basis of vegetable dyes, including ground rhubarb root, dried leaves of various types of lavsonia non-thorny, walnut shell powder, ground chamomile flowers and other natural powders.

How to use : Mix the selected powder with hot water until the consistency of gruel. It is not recommended to use metal containers and tools. Lemon, tea, vinegar, or yogurt can be added to the mix to make it more acidic and thus more enveloping (longevity).
Wash your hair with shampoo and apply the mixture. The hair must be washed to remove the dirty film from it. This will create a negative charge and make the hair more receptive. Spread the mixture evenly and cover the hair with polyethylene. Leave the henna mixture on your hair for 30-60 minutes. You can speed up the coloring process with heat. After dyeing, rinse your hair thoroughly with running water, and then wash it with shampoo.
